Column Gen

Column Gen is a procedural generation tool for creating architectural columns in Blender. Built on a geometry nodes framework, it allows users to define the silhouette of their columns using float curve controls, enabling precise shaping of the pillar profile. The system includes multiple preset profiles, such as simple and star-shaped curves, to introduce varied structural details to the mesh.

The tool features a built-in destruction mode that breaks the column into segments and applies procedural edge damage, enabling the creation of ruined architecture for ancient temples or fantasy environments. The asset is entirely non-destructive and also supports integration with the Curve CSS tool for exporting and reapplying float curves.